Artist of the Week: Kris Allen

Week 23 of 2009

Kris Allen

Following his victory in the reality singing competition, he is expected to be signed to 19 Entertainment/Jive Records, which have always been the home for the Idol winners, to release a solo studio album.

Prior to hitting studio for his solo debut effort, Kris has a winning song called "No Boundaries". The single has been available for digital purchase one day after the Idol finale result show and has climbed to number 11 on Billboard Hot 100.

While many acclaimed producers such as Howard Benson and Lauren Christy have stepped out offering which direction Kris should take for his new record, Kris himself explains that the only thing he wants to do "is just be respected in the music industry." He also hopes to "turn [his Idol win] into a good thing: Pressure to make good music and get out there and work hard."

Tracing back his journey in the Idol, Kris is one of the finalists who received the least screen time. His appearance during the audition week was shown only for about several seconds. His Hollywood week solo performances were even not televised.

Though so, Kris is one of those receiving many compliments from the Idol judges throughout the reality singing competition. He was praised due to his folks-inspired interpretations of modern pop songs. In one of the show's episodes, he was called "engaging and kinda adorable/sexy" by judge .

Kris was not always poured with positive words as his several performances failed to satisfy the judges. One of the unfavorable comments came from Randy Jackson who claimed that Kris got "pitchy from note one" when singing "Falling Slowly" by Glen Hansard and Marketa Irglova during Top 7 episode. He was also criticized by Simon Cowell who labeled his performance on Top 5 episode as "a little bit wet."

Post Idol, Kris visited several popular TV shows including "" and "", for interviews and live appearances. As for the next project, he will hit the road for Top 10 "American Idol" summer tour which will be kicked off at Rose Garden in Portland on July 5.

KRIS ALLEN BIO

Before hitting "American Idol" stage, Kris Allen already released an indie album titled "Brand New Shoes".
